Job Description

Meet the Team Cisco ThousandEyes is a Digital Experience Assurance platform that empowers organizations to deliver flawless digital experiences across every network - even the ones they don’t own. Powered by AI and an unmatched set of cloud, internet and enterprise network telemetry data, ThousandEyes enables IT teams to proactively detect, diagnose, and remediate issues - before they impact end- user experiences. ThousandEyes is deeply integrated across the entire Cisco technology portfolio and beyond, helping customers deploy at scale while also delivering AI-powered assurance insights within Cisco’s leading Networking, Security, Collaboration, and Observability portfolios. What you’ll do: - Cultivates expert knowledge of the market/ industry trends and architectural knowledge, advising stakeholders on large-scale, high complexity solutions. - Influences multi-faceted, highly complex deal cycles, with significant and impactful revenue growth and business contributions. - Expert on an architecture, expands knowledge across related architectures to enhance deal outcomes. - Leverages competitive intelligence to guide account-specific planning and influence proposal development, ensuring Cisco's offerings are presented as superior choices. - Engages with senior stakeholders to align customer and Cisco objectives. - Drives strategic-analysis initiatives through collaborations with industry analysts to future-proof account strategies - Develops and leads discussions on long-term architectural strategies that securely position Cisco as the preferred solution due to its competitive advantages in security, scalability, and support. - Identifies and interprets shifts in the competitive landscape to provide strategic recommendations to internal and external stakeholders. - Highlights to customers Cisco’s ongoing commitment to innovation and R&D, emphasizing future readiness. - Serves as a key advisor to relevant senior stakeholders within the buying center, proactively sharing industry trends/ insights and leading technical solutions discussions with a goal towards positioning Cisco architecture as product of choice. Minimum Qualifications: - Proven ability in proactive business development, including prospecting and driving net-new opportunities. - Skilled in orchestrating and collaborating with cross-functional teams (Channel, SEs, Customer Success, Delivery) throughout complex sales cycles. - Excellent time management and prioritization skills; able to manage multiple concurrent opportunities and deadlines. - Outstanding communication, presentation, and negotiation skills. - Self-motivated, results-oriented, and a team player who thrives in a high-growth, collaborative environment. - Bachelors +8 years related experience, or, Masters +6 years related experience, or, PhD +3 years related experience.
